When should I replace my fire extinguisher?

When the handle on the fire extinguisher becomes unstable (such as wiggling from side to side) you may need a total replacement Slow pressure loss over time is also a sign that there may be something wrong, such as a leak, that necessitates replacing your unit

What is the average lifespan of a fire extinguisher?

The average lifespan of a fire extinguisher is 10-12 years. This assumes that the extinguisher hasn’t been broken, corroded or otherwise damaged while you’ve had it.
